About the Role: 

We are seeking a seasoned Real Estate Attorney with broad-based experience in commercial real estate transactions, with a focus on the development and construction of data centers.  The ideal candidate will have strong working knowledge of negotiating and drafting agreements related to real estate acquisition and development,zoning, permitting, entitlements, and land use,  

This role will report to the Lead Counsel, Commercial Leasing and Real Estate Development, and work cross-functionally with Data Center Operations, Construction and Design teams, Engineering, Site Selection, and external stakeholders including general contractors, architects,  civil engineers, and authorities having jurisdiction (AHJs).

What You’ll Do: 

Real Estate Development, Construction & Design

  • Draft, negotiate, and manage construction and development agreements, including AIA forms and custom contracts with general contractors, architects, engineers, and consultants.
  • Lead all development due diligence including title, surveys, zoning, permitting, entitlements for newly acquired sites.
  • Partner with internal teams to assess development feasibility, risk allocation, and timelines from initial diligence to project completion.
  • Provide legal guidance on insurance coverage, lien waivers, warranty terms, and risk mitigation strategies throughout the development lifecycle.
  • Oversee legal aspects of design and construction disputes, including change orders, schedule delays, claims, and defect management.
  • Lead legal strategy for zoning, land use, permitting, and entitlement processes.
  • Collaborate with municipalities, utilities, and third-party consultants to secure project approvals and resolve permitting challenges.
  • Monitor and advise on compliance with local, state, and federal regulatory frameworks, including planning and environmental laws.

Real Estate Transactions 

  • Draft, review and negotiate a broad range of real estate documents, including purchase and sale agreements, ground leases, build-to-suit and powered shell leases, easements, license agreements, leases,SLAs, and letters of intent (LOIs).
  • Provide legal support on mission-critical infrastructure leases, including hyperscale data centers across U.S. and international markets and support utility coordination and power procurement agreements, where applicable.
  • Evaluate acquisition risks and advise on remediation, mitigation, or deal structuring strategies.
  • Maintain and scale a library of form agreements, playbooks, and templates to drive efficiency across the portfolio.

Due Diligence & Portfolio Management

  • Oversee legal due diligence for real estate acquisitions, including title, survey, environmental review, and land use entitlements.
  • Evaluate acquisition risks and advise on remediation, mitigation, or deal structuring strategies.
  • Coordinate with internal stakeholders and external consultants to execute complex transactions under tight timelines.
  • Select, manage, and coordinate outside counsel and consultants as needed.

What you need to know about the Seattle Tech Scene

Home to tech titans like Microsoft and Amazon, Seattle punches far above its weight in innovation. But its surrounding mountains, sprinkled with world-famous hiking trails and climbing routes, make the city a destination for outdoorsy types as well. Established as a logging town before shifting to shipbuilding and logistics, the Emerald City is now known for its contributions to aerospace, software, biotech and cloud computing. And its status as a thriving tech ecosystem is attracting out-of-town companies looking to establish new tech and engineering hubs.

Key Facts About Seattle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 287,000; 13%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Amazon, Microsoft, Meta,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, software, biotechnology,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Madrona, Fuse, Tola, Maveron
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of Washington, Seattle University, Seattle Pacific University, Allen Institute for Brain Science, Bill & Melinda Gates Foundation, Seattle Children’s Research Institute
